Show Notes
Does the NDP prioritize unions over Indigenous businesses?
Jon Coleman, President and Owner of Jon Co Contracting, and member of the Cowichan tribes looks at whether or not the NDP prioritize unions over Indigenous relations?
King Charles will not appear on Australia’s bank notes. Should Canada do the same?
Richard Zussman, Global BC Legislative Reporter discusses whether it's time for Canada to take Australia's lead and ditch the British Monarchy from our bank notes.
The BC Liberals’ recovery-oriented system of care to tackle addiction
Kevin Falcon, Leader of the BC Liberals discusses the BC Liberals new recovery-oriented system that is intended to tackle drug addiction.
Why are Coldplay tickets cheaper in Seattle than Vancouver?
Kingsley Bailey, General Manager of VancouverTicket.com discusses why Coldplay tickets are so much cheaper south of the border than for their show in Vancouver.
How Netflix is cracking down on password sharing
Andy Baryer, Tech and Digital Lifestyle Expert at HandyAndyMedia.com describes how Netflix is planning to crack down on password sharing.
